Frequently asked questions about apartment rentals in County Donegal

  • What is County Donegal, Ireland famous for?

    Donegal is renowned for its dramatic coastline, boasting some of Ireland's most stunning scenery, including Slieve League cliffs and the rugged beauty of Donegal Bay. It's also famous for its rich history, evident in sites like Donegal Castle, and its vibrant traditional music scene, often heard in pubs throughout the county. The area is also known for its quality tweed and craft industries.

  • What are some off-the-beaten-path spots to check out in County Donegal?

    For something truly unique, explore the remote Malin Head, Ireland's most northerly point, offering breathtaking views. The Poisoned Glen, a secluded valley near Ardara, is another hidden gem, known for its mystical atmosphere. For a tranquil escape, consider visiting the less-visited beaches along the western coast, such as Narin Strand or Maghera Beach.

  • When should you visit County Donegal for the best experience?

    The best time to visit is during the shoulder seasons – sp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October). You'll encounter fewer crowds, pleasant weather, and stunning scenery as the landscape changes with the seasons. Summer (June-August) offers long daylight hours but can be more crowded and expensive.

  • Are there any cultural festivals unique to County Donegal?

    The Earagail Arts Festival is a major event showcasing visual arts, music, and theatre. The Donegal Summer Music Festival also features a variety of musical performances. Many smaller, local festivals celebrating traditional music and culture occur throughout the year, often linked to specific towns or villages.

  • What sports or recreational activities are a big draw in County Donegal?

    Donegal offers fantastic opportunities for hiking, with numerous trails exploring its diverse landscapes, from the mountains to the coast. Surfing is popular along the coast, particularly in areas like Bundoran. Fishing, both sea and river fishing, is also a major draw, and many visitors enjoy exploring the area by boat.

  • What are the best local dishes to try in County Donegal?

    Sample fresh seafood, especially seafood chowder, which is a local speciality. Donegal's lamb dishes are also highly regarded. Traditional Irish stew and soda bread are readily available. Look out for dishes featuring local ingredients, such as potatoes and game.
  • What specific items should you pack for a trip to County Donegal?

    Pack for all types of weather, including waterproof and windproof outerwear, as conditions can change rapidly. Comfortable walking shoes are essential for exploring the many hiking trails. Layers are crucial for adjusting to fluctuating temperatures. Don't forget sunscreen, insect repellent, and a hat.
  • What are the top sights to visit in County Donegal?

    Slieve League Cliffs offer breathtaking views. Donegal Castle is a must-see historical site. Malin Head, Ireland's most northerly point, provides stunning coastal scenery. Glenveagh National Park offers diverse landscapes. Bundoran is a vibrant coastal town with surfing opportunities.
